Thanks for the reply. I was looking for something similar to a design document that I would use to ask Operations specific questions prior to actually writing the scripts. Some things that I have thought of are, naming the file, archiving the file, who to notify on an error, who gets notified on successful completion, time of day to run the script, what other processes need to run to create the file for FTP. Items like that..
